Understanding Inverter Power: The Heart of Energy Conversion
When discussing renewable energy systems or backup power solutions, the term "power on the inverter" often takes center stage. But what exactly does this number mean? Let's break it down. The power rating of an inverter represents its maximum continuous output capacity – essentially, how much electrical energy it can convert from DC (direct current) to AC (alternating current) at any given moment. Think of it as the engine size in a car: higher wattage means greater capacity to run multiple appliances simultaneously.

Industry Applications: Where Power Ratings Matter Most
Different sectors demand specific inverter capabilities. Let's explore three major applications:
1. Solar Energy Systems
In photovoltaic installations, inverters act as the system's translator. A 5kW residential solar array might use a 5,000-watt inverter with 97% efficiency. Recent data shows:
System Size | Recommended Inverter | Typical Efficiency |
---|---|---|
3kW | 3,000W | 95% |
10kW | 10,000W | 96.5% |
50kW | 50,000W | 98% |
2. Industrial Backup Power
Manufacturing plants often require 100kW+ inverters with ultra-low harmonic distortion (<3% THD) to protect sensitive equipment. A textile factory in Jiangsu recently upgraded to 150kW inverters, reducing downtime by 40% during grid fluctuations.
3. Residential Energy Storage
Home battery systems typically use 3-8kW inverters. The latest trend? Bi-directional inverters that manage both grid charging and discharge, often featuring smart load prioritization.
Choosing the Right Inverter: A Buyer's Checklist
- Match power rating to your peak load +20% buffer
- Verify certification (UL 1741, IEC 62109)
- Consider future expansion needs
- Evaluate maintenance requirements

FAQ
Q: Can I use a 3kW inverter for a 5kW solar system?
A: Not recommended – the inverter should match the panel capacity to avoid clipping losses.
Q: How long do inverters typically last?
A: Quality units last 10-15 years, though electrolytic capacitors may need replacement after 7-10 years.
Q: What's the difference between kW and kVA ratings?
A: kW represents actual power output, while kVA includes reactive power. For resistive loads, 1kVA ≈ 1kW.
